    Honey Locust Pods: Uses, Benefits, and the Hidden Sweetness of a Wild Tree

    1. What Are Honey Locust Pods? Honey locust pods are long, flat seed pods that typically grow 20–45 cm (8–18 inches) in length. As they mature, they change color from green to dark reddish-brown and develop a leathery texture. Inside each pod you will usually find three main components:…

    🌿 Frankincense (Boswellia Resin): Ancient Resin with Powerful Benefits

    Frankincense, also known as Boswellia resin , is a natural aromatic resin obtained from Boswellia trees native to the Middle East, India, and parts of Africa. Used for thousands of years in Ayurveda, Traditional Chinese Medicine, and ancient rituals, frankincense was once considered more valuable than gold. Beyond its…
